Man found with ¤25 cannabis
A man caught with cannabis on his person for the second time has been convicted and fined ¤100.
Ashik Rahman (20) of Racecourse View, Cranmore, was found with ¤25 of cannabis on his person after he was stopped and searched by Gardaí at St Bridget’s Place on 13th March this year.
The court heard Rahman was given the benefit of the Probation Act for a similar offence on 18th July 2016.
His defence solicitor Mr John Anderson, said he was studying electronics at the IT and worked part-time.
Judge Kilrane pointed out to Rahman that Cannabis was illegal in this state and convicted and fined him.
“You got a chance before and I hear you’re at it again,” he told Rahman.
